Do I have to file 2 tax returns if I lived in 2 provinces during the year?

I moved from MB to BC in July 2022.

    When it comes time to file your income tax, it doesn't matter if you live in one province or territory and are employed and pay taxes in another. You file your income tax for the province or territory in which you reside on December 31 of the tax year.
